Advantages of IoT at Eneco
Everything revolves around gaining a better understanding of the needs of customers. The IoT chain plays a crucial role in this and makes it possible to measure and control smart energy devices at the user's location and at specific points in the network. An important part of the IoT chain is the communication hub that links the devices in a generic way to Eneco's central systems. This allows many devices to be connected to the platform. The processing of the messages to and from this communication hub is done via an IoT platform based on Azure PaaS components. This forms a decoupled platform with a bridge between customers' devices and Eneco's systems. This platform forms the basis for improving business services, such as: stabilizing energy consumption within the network, better forecasting of supply and demand and gaining better insights into short-term usage and peak loads.

Application Azure cloud infrastructure gives scalability and flexibility
The platform is based on Azure PaaS components. In doing so, the team uses Conclusion IoT's best practices and Microsoft's reference architecture for IoT and data platforms. The use of Azure PaaS and Azure DevOps accelerates the development process and makes the platform scalable in the future. The platform makes it possible to quickly process and deliver large amounts of messages to the target systems. In addition, it is able to send messages back and thus measure and influence the local operation of the energy network in a very fine-grained way. The installation and activation of new modules in the field is simple and supported by a mobile app that allows a technician to test meter operation and connectivity immediately after installation. This greatly reduces the number of repeat visits as a result of the repair of the installation. The platform continuously measures the operation of all connected devices. In the event of a disruption, the platform can immediately (remotely) analyze the problem and in many cases even solve it remotely. It is designed to connect hundreds of thousands of connected measuring points that produce readings every 15 minutes. At the moment, more than 10,000 devices are connected that produce 5 million messages every day. We also send messages back to remotely adjust settings and control devices remotely.

Security en privacy ‘by design’
The security and privacy of customer data is central to Eneco. The platform is built with the highest privacy guidelines. Data is not stored in the platform longer than necessary and encryption is applied immediately when sending data, so that the data is not usable if it falls into the wrong hands. Finally, the end user is able to adjust the privacy settings himself.
Data as a driving force behind energy transition
Robbrecht van Amerongen: "By using the Azure IoT platform, Eneco gains a detailed insight into the current status and demand in the energy network. This makes it possible to switch quickly and further optimize models for even energy consumption. It is also possible to optimize and balance the network at the smallest level of detail." Paolo Herdé: "This platform is an important asset for Eneco in the context of the energy transition. It is possible to manage the heat network in a smarter way; for example, in the first months after the introduction, we have already succeeded in reducing the average temperature in one of our heat networks by 5-10 degrees Celsius. That means a direct reduction in CO2 emissions."
